POLICIES & PROCEDURES MANUAL

Effective From 1st Feb 2026
  1. HUMAN RESOURCE (HR) POLICY

1.1 Purpose

The purpose of this policy is to establish clear guidelines regarding recruitment, employment, responsibilities, discipline, performance management, and employee conduct within Khair Khawa Relief Foundation.

1.2 Scope

This policy applies to all employees, volunteers, consultants, interns, and contractual staff of the Foundation.

1.3 Recruitment & Selection

  • Recruitment shall be conducted on merit, transparency, and equal opportunity basis.
  • Vacancies shall be advertised internally or externally whenever required.
  • Selection shall be based on qualifications, experience, integrity, and suitability for the role.
  • No discrimination shall be made on the basis of gender, religion, ethnicity, disability, or social background.

1.4 Appointment & Contracts

  • All staff members shall receive written appointment letters.
  • Consultants and contractual employees may be hired on mutually agreed terms.
  • Volunteers may serve without salary or compensation.

1.5 Working Hours

  • Office timings shall be determined by management.
  • Employees are expected to maintain punctuality and professionalism.

1.6 Leave Policy

  • Casual, sick, and annual leave may be granted subject to management approval.
  • Emergency leave may be considered under special circumstances.

1.7 Employee Conduct

  • Employees shall maintain professional ethics and organizational confidentiality.
  • Misconduct, fraud, harassment, or misuse of organizational property is strictly prohibited.

1.8 Performance Evaluation

  • Performance evaluations shall be conducted annually.
  • Promotions and role enhancements shall be based on performance and organizational requirements.
  1. FINANCE POLICY

2.1 Purpose

To ensure transparency, accountability, and proper financial management of the Foundation.

2.2 Financial Management

  • All organizational funds shall be utilized solely for welfare and charitable purposes.
  • Proper books of accounts shall be maintained.
  • All receipts and expenditures shall be properly documented.

2.3 Banking Operations

  • All bank accounts shall be maintained in the name of the Foundation.
  • Authorized signatories shall be approved through Board Resolution.
  • Cash handling shall be minimized wherever possible.

2.4 Budgeting

  • Annual budgets shall be prepared and approved by the Board.
  • Expenditures must remain within approved budget limits.

2.5 Audit

  • Annual external audit shall be conducted by qualified auditors.
  • Financial statements shall be presented before the Board for approval.

2.6 Financial Transparency

  • Donor funds shall be used strictly for intended purposes.
  • Financial records shall be made available for inspection where legally required.

  1. PROCUREMENT POLICY

4.1 Purpose

To ensure fair, transparent, and accountable procurement procedures.

4.2 Procurement Procedures

  • Procurement shall be conducted through competitive quotations.
  • At least three quotations shall be obtained for major purchases.
  • Quality, price, and supplier reliability shall be considered.

4.3 Conflict of Interest

  • Employees and Board members shall disclose any conflict of interest.
  • Personal gain from procurement activities is strictly prohibited.

4.4 Documentation

  • Procurement records and invoices shall be maintained properly.
  1. FUNDS & DONATION POLICY

5.1 Purpose

To regulate collection, utilization, and management of donations and funds.

5.2 Donations

  • All donations shall be properly recorded.
  • Receipts may be issued to donors.
  • Anonymous donations may be accepted subject to applicable laws.

5.3 Zakat & Sadaqah

  • Zakat and Sadaqah funds shall be maintained separately where applicable.
  • Such funds shall only be utilized for Shariah-compliant welfare activities.

5.4 Foreign Funding

  • Foreign donations shall comply with applicable Government regulations and EAD requirements.

5.5 Misuse of Funds

  • Misuse or unauthorized utilization of funds is strictly prohibited.

  1. HARASSMENT POLICY

14.1 Purpose

To provide a safe, respectful, and harassment-free environment for all employees, volunteers, consultants, beneficiaries, and visitors.

14.2 Definition of Harassment

Harassment includes any unwelcome verbal, physical, written, visual, or psychological behavior that creates an intimidating, hostile, humiliating, or offensive environment.

14.3 Sexual Harassment

Sexual harassment includes:

  • Unwelcome physical contact
  • Inappropriate comments or jokes
  • Unwanted messages or gestures
  • Demands for favors or inappropriate behavior

14.4 Zero Tolerance

The Foundation maintains a zero-tolerance policy towards harassment in any form.

14.5 Complaint Mechanism

  • Complaints may be submitted verbally or in writing.
  • Complaints shall be handled confidentially and fairly.
  • Retaliation against complainants is strictly prohibited.

14.6 Investigation Procedure

  • Management shall review complaints promptly.
  • Necessary inquiry procedures may be conducted.
  • Appropriate disciplinary action may be taken where required.

14.7 Disciplinary Action

Violation of this policy may result in warning, suspension, termination, or legal action depending upon the severity of the matter.
